We stayed here in July/August 2025 for 2 week and had a perfect multi-generation holiday here, with 12 of us ranging in age from 5 to 76. The property was absolutely ideal – spacious enough for us to all be together when we wanted, yet with plenty of room to spread out and relax, play board games, or just enjoy some quiet time. The house is extremely well equipped and thoughtfully set up for larger groups. It’s refreshing to stay in a place that understands what big groups need – more than enough plates, mugs, glasses, and plenty of seating inside and out. The pool was fantastic – spotlessly clean and enjoyed by everyone, every day. A special mention must go to Michelle, the wonderful lady who looks after the property. She was amazing – warm, helpful, and quick to resolve the two very minor issues we had. She also gave us some excellent local recommendations. The location is lovely and secluded, which does mean you need to drive for shops or activities, but honestly, the property is so large and comfortable that you don’t feel the need to leave often. We did enjoy a few outings – kayaking on the Dordogne, dinners out, and day trips – but we were always happy to return “home.” All in all, this house feels like a cross between a welcoming home and an upmarket hotel. We couldn’t have asked for a better place for our family holiday and would highly recommend it.

Beautiful villa, fabulous pool! We loved our stay in Maison de Saint-Jean. The villa is big, beautiful and cool (the weather was HOT!) and extremely well equipped. The beds, in particular, are super-comfy and we really appreciated the extra touches, like piles of big lizard-patterned pool towels (in addition to soft white bath towels for everyone), gorgeous soaps in the bathrooms and a huge range of kitchen equipment (including sharp knives - hurrah! - and a coffee machine). The pool is a good size (long enough to swim 'proper' lengths) and it was lovely to take a dip in soft, salt water, rather than the usual strong-smelling chlorine. Our teens loved the ping-pong table (and we loved that it was in the courtyard, out of earshot!), the massive bean bag, the great Wi-Fi connection and (face of shame) the BBC channels on the TV. The village restaurant (literally 15 paces away) is great - really friendly, nice food - and there a lots of other good places to eat in the towns nearby (once you've worked out which ones are closed on which days - every one is different!). Thoroughly recommend this villa - we honestly can't think of a single thing it's missing - and the truly beautiful French landscape all around it.
